Night Performance of Combat Vehicles
Abstract
This test operations procedure report describes procedures for evaluating night performance of combat vehicles in the areas of mobility, interior illumination, fire control, and durability of illuminating components. Night fire control evaluation consists of prefiring and firing tests to determine the degradation due to darkness of the resolving power, target-detection range, weapon-laying and target-acquisition capabilities of the sighting systems, firing accuracy and dispersion.
